X² + 2x +3
If the discriminent Δ = b²-4.a.c <0 , that means the roots (or the zero value) are nit REAL Number (they are imaginary or complex)
Δ = 2² - 4(1)3) = 4 - 12 = -8
since Δ = - 8 < 0 there are no real roots
